Stephen Duane Barrett II is a distinguished alumnus of Howard University School of Communication, having successfully obtained a degree in TV & Film production with a minor in photography. During his tenure at Howard University, Stephen exhibited exceptional leadership by spearheading an internship program, providing invaluable opportunities to over 150 aspiring students from the university to gain their inaugural exposure to a professional on-set environment.
Recently, Stephen's commendable contributions to the field of filmmaking were recognized when he was given the prestigious title of DC Filmmaker of the Month by The DC Mayor's Office and the Office of Cable Television, Film, Music, & Entertainment. Presently, Stephen serves as a freelance Locations Manager for IATSE 487 in the TV & Film Industry, where he showcases his exemplary skills and expertise as well as actively engages as a Freelance Production Manager in the realm of commercials, further demonstrating his versatility and proficiency in the field.
Stephen's remarkable portfolio includes the role of Production Supervisor for the feature film "Mending The Line," filmed in Montana. This highly anticipated production is slated for a nationwide theatrical release on June 9th, promising to captivate audiences with its compelling storytelling and visual excellence.
